P24F8

Exhaust Aftertreatment Fuel Air Purge Valve Control Circuit

P24F8 is an OBD-II diagnostic trouble code meaning: Exhaust Aftertreatment Fuel Air Purge Valve Control Circuit. Common causes: open or short circuit in control circuit, fuel purge valve malfunction. Estimated repair cost: $28–89.

Severity
⚠️ Medium
Can you drive?
Yes, but get it checked soon
Approx. repair cost
$28–89 (est.)

Symptoms

  • Check Engine Light Is On
  • Possible increase in fuel consumption
  • Reduced engine power
  • Problems with the exhaust gas cleaning system
  • Errors in the operation of the particulate filter regeneration system

Causes

  • Open or short circuit in control circuit
  • Fuel purge valve malfunction
  • Poor contact in electrical connectors
  • Wiring harness damage
  • Engine control unit malfunction

How to Fix

  1. Check the integrity of the valve control circuit
  2. Check the resistance and operation of the purge valve
  3. Inspect and clean electrical contacts
  4. Check the condition of the wiring harness
  5. If necessary, replace the fuel purge valve
